    Hey all,

    I'm pretty new to riding. I just got my M class last weekend so I decided to take my 1990 Katana 750 out for a ride this weekend. About half an hour or 45 mins into the ride the engine started smoking so i took her home. There was no smoke coming out of the exhaust. It looked almost like the smoke was coming off of the outside of the engine. (there is a bit of oil seepage near the gasket seal and i had a few leaks fixed about a month ago). Is it possible that I was just burning off the oil on the outside of the engine or does this sound like a bigger problem? Any advise would be great (try to put it simple terms, I'm no mechanic).

    Thanks!

  • #2
    Sounds like you may have an oil leak above the exhaust. Clean the front of the engine good, and make sure your oil level is okay, then run the engine for a few minutes to see if there is a noticeable leak.

      It could also be residual oil spray from something like WD40 that the mechanic used when he remove the bolts to fixed the leaks. This should burn off in time. If however the smoke does not subside with time then you got another leak.
